S.D. Codified Laws § 32-3-23

Application for original certificate--Contents--Supporting documents

Source: SDC 1939, § 44.0202 (8) as added by SL 1951, ch 229, § 2; SL 1955, ch 161; SL 1965, ch 186, § 2; SL 1989, ch 257, § 25.

If a certificate of title has not previously been issued for any motor vehicle, trailer, or semitrailer in this state, the application for a certificate of title, unless otherwise provided for in this chapter, shall be accompanied by a manufacturer's statement of origin or a manufacturer's certificate of origin as provided for in this chapter, or by a proper bill of sale or sworn statement of ownership, or by a certificate of title, bill of sale, or other evidence of ownership required by the law of another state from which the motor vehicle, trailer, or semitrailer was brought into this state.
